Lahore Police Increase Service Card Fees Amid Rising Costs

Lahore Police have increased the charges for departmental service cards, citing rising inflation and operational costs.

According to police sources, the fee for issuing a new service card has been raised from Rs. 250 to Rs. 400. Similarly, the renewal fee for existing service cards has also increased by Rs. 150.

New Fee Structure Implemented

Officials said the revised charges are part of an administrative adjustment due to increasing expenses. The updated rates now apply to both new applications and renewal requests.

They also noted that service cards for some personnel who applied a month ago have not yet been printed. In some cases, cards are being issued only after payment of the revised fees.

Instructions for Police Personnel

SP Headquarters Munazza Karamat has directed officers and staff to apply for new service cards immediately if their existing cards are damaged, expired, or lost.

She further stated that personnel from district police and traffic police can collect their issued cards from Police Lines after processing.

The revised fee structure is expected to remain in effect going forward unless further changes are announced by the department.
